The Digital Leap: Slovenia's Strategic Infrastructure Overhaul

Slovenia is poised to make a significant leap in its fintech landscape, driven by a comprehensive overhaul of its digital infrastructure. The government’s strategic initiatives aim to foster a robust ecosystem that supports innovation and attracts global investment. Key components of this transformation include the expansion of high-speed internet access, the enhancement of cybersecurity measures, and the implementation of advanced data management systems. These upgrades are not merely technical; they are designed to create a seamless environment for fintech companies to thrive.

By 2025, Slovenia plans to integrate cutting-edge technologies such as blockchain and artificial intelligence into its financial framework, enabling more efficient transactions and improved customer experiences. This ambitious infrastructure overhaul is expected to position Slovenia as a competitive player in the European fintech arena, facilitating collaboration between startups and established financial institutions. As a result, the synergy between enhanced infrastructure and innovative fintech solutions will drive sustainable economic growth, ultimately benefiting consumers and businesses alike.
